None of the \"intelligence\" toys worked for long. The Original Kong worked for a while but only if it was the paste and put in through the tiny opening. There is a round, weighted food dispenser that has one adjustable opening on the side and another opening under the top. It is shaped like a light bulb. The top is the small end and when you take it off, there is an adjustable hole on the bottom that feeds into the base... This has been the best so far! He never knows exactly what will come out and the same actions as before don\'t guarantee the treat. You can also make it harder and easier at each of the dispensers for extra stimulation.
